How Our Emergency Water Extraction Process Works

When water invades your home or business, every minute counts. That’s why our team employs a methodical process to ensure a thorough and efficient extraction, drying, and restoration. We’ll work tirelessly to reduce downtime and get your property back to normal as soon as possible.

Step 1: Initial Assessment and Preparation

Our technicians will arrive on-site to conduct a thorough assessment of the damage, identifying areas that need immediate attention. They’ll set up equipment to begin extracting water and begin preparing your property for drying.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use powerful pumps and wet vacuums to remove standing water from your property, including crawlspaces, basements, and interior spaces. Our team will carefully navigate your home or business to ensure all affected areas are addressed.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Using specialized equipment, we’ll dry out your space, focusing on areas where water may have seeped behind walls or under flooring. Our goal is to prevent mold growth and secondary damage.

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fection

Next, our team will clean and disinfect all surfaces, including flooring, walls, and personal belongings. This step is crucial in preventing the spread of bacteria and other microorganisms.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Completion

Once the extraction, drying, and cleaning processes are complete, our technicians will conduct a final inspection to ensure your property is safe and secure. We’ll provide you with a comprehensive report detailing the work completed and any recommendations for future maintenance.

Emergency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Standing water in a small, well-contained area Yes No You can use a wet vacuum or towels to extract water and dry the area.
Large-scale water damage with multiple affected areas No Yes A professional team can efficiently extract water, dry, and restore your property.
Water damage in a sensitive or high-value area (e.g., a historic home or a business with valuable equipment) No Yes A professional team can handle delicate situations with care and expertise.
You’re unsure about the extent of the damage or how to proceed No Yes A professional team can assess the damage and provide guidance on the best course of action.
You have a large or complex water damage situation that needs specialized equipment No Yes A professional team can deploy specialized equipment to efficiently extract water and dry your property.
You’re dealing with a water damage situation that involves multiple levels or areas of your property No Yes A professional team can handle large-scale water damage situations with ease and efficiency.

Emergency Water Extraction Cost In Euless, TX

The cost of emergency water extraction can vary based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Euless, TX. These estimates are based on industry standards and may not reflect the actual cost of your specific service.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ial assessment and preparation $500 – $1,500 The size of the affected area and the complexity of the damage
Water extraction and drying $1,000 – $5,000 The volume of water and the type of equipment needed
Cleaning and disinfection $500 – $2,000 The extent of the damage and the type of materials affected
Final inspection and completion $500 – $1,000 The complexity of the damage and the number of areas affected
More repairs or restoration $2,000 – $10,000 The scope of the repairs and the materials needed

Common Questions About Emergency Water Extraction

Will my insurance cover emergency water extraction services?

Most insurance policies cover water damage-related expenses, but it’s essential to review your policy to understand what’s covered and what’s not. Our team can help you navigate the claims process and ensure you receive the compensation you deserve.

How long does emergency water extraction typically take?

The time required for emergency water extraction can vary depending on the scope of the damage and the complexity of the situation. Our team will work tirelessly to reduce downtime and get your property back to normal as soon as possible, often within 3-5 days.

Is emergency water extraction a priority for health and safety reasons?

Yes, emergency water extraction is crucial for preventing the growth of bacteria, mold, and other microorganisms that can pose serious health risks. Our team will work efficiently to extract water and dry your property to prevent secondary damage and ensure a safe living environment.

What equipment do you use for emergency water extraction?

We use specialized equipment, including pumps, wet vacuums, and dehumidifiers, to efficiently extract water and dry your property. Our team is trained to use this equipment effectively and safely to reduce damage and prevent secondary issues.

Can I prevent emergency water extraction situations in the future?

Yes, there are steps you can take to prevent emergency water extraction situations, such as regular maintenance of your plumbing and roof, checking for signs of water damage, and keeping your property well-ventilated.
